The main treatment method for these malformations is male circumcision. dictionary\\u0027s w3There are three mechanical conditions that prevent foreskin retraction: The tip of the foreskin is too narrow to pass over the glans penis. This is normal in children and adolescents. The inner surface of the foreskin is fused with the glans penis. This is normal in children and adolescents but abnormal in adults. The frenulum is too short to allow complete retraction of the foreskin (a condition called frenulum breve). city fahrschule sutthausenWebb10 apr. 2024 · Tullus K, Hooman N.
